Driving to Your Destination

Distance and Time to

Destination

When you select a destination, the

distance to the destination is the actual

road distance of the calculated route,

and not “as the crow flies.” When

viewing a list of destinations (points of

interest), such as restaurants, the

distance is “as the crow flies” (see Sort

by Distance to Travel on page 36).

The displayed time to the destination

may differ from the actual travel time

because the time is calculated based on

the posted road speed data and your

current speed. If part of your route

includes unverified roads, the “distance”

and “time to go” for that portion is

estimated using 25 mph as an average

speed.

Direction List

If you select

Directions on the map or

guidance screen, the display changes

to:

NOTE:

• The map and voice guidance in

unverified areas differ from those in

verified areas. See Unverified Area

Routing on page 87.

• Only maneuvers that occur at

freeway exits or contain freeway exit

information will show the exit info

icon (

) on the right end of the

items in the Direction list. If no exit

info icon is shown on the list, the

Exit

Info. is grayed out.

You can see the Direction list and the

distance to each maneuver. Touch the

Return button or press the CANCEL

button to return to the previous screen.

You can scroll through the Direction list

screen by screen using the scroll bar, or

one instruction at a time using the

joystick.
